Kansas City Chiefs immediately cut seven players from roster just hours after Super Bowl humiliation by Eagles

THE Kansas City Chiefs have already made big roster moves just hours after their season ended in despair.

The Chiefs fell short of becoming the first team ever to win three straight Super Bowls.

    They were routed 40-22 by the Philadelphia Eagles at the Superdome in New Orleans, Louisiana on Sunday night.

    And Kansas City has already looked towards the 2025 season and it’s effort to get back on top.

    They announced a number of roster moves this week.

    They included signing 11 players to contracts with an eye on 2025 and beyond.

    But it also meant they cut ties with seven players altogether.

    The players retained on reserve/futures contracts were; quarterback Chris Oladokun, wide receivers Jason Brownlee, Justyn Ross and Tyquan Thornton, tight end Baylor Cupp, tackle Chukuebuka Godrick, defensive linemen Siaki Ika and Fabien Lovett Sr., cornerbacks Darius Rush and Eric Scott Jr., and safety Deon Bush.

    And there were seven players who were part of the practice squad let go altogether.

    They were; linebackers Swayze Bozeman and Cole Christiansen, tight end Anthony Firsker, running back Keontay Ingram, cornerbacks Nic Jones and Steven Nelson and wide receiver Montrell Washington.

    Kansas City faces a number of key decisions as it reshapes it’s roster for another Super Bowl run.

    Travis Kelce, 35, has yet to make a decision on whether he will retire from the sport.

    He said on his New Heights podcast, “I’m just kicking everything down the road.

    “I’m kicking every can I can down the road and I’m not making any crazy decisions.”

    Kansas City signed a number of high-profile players this year on short-term deals for their three-peat bid.

    And those contracts that are set to expire include wide receievrs Marquise Brown and DeAndre Hopkins.

    Three more wide receivers Justin Watson, Mecole Hardman and JuJu Smith-Schuster are also out of contract.

    At running back, Kareem Hunt and Samaje Perine will both also have to negotiate new deals.

    The offensive line has been an issue for the Chiefs all year and both Trey Smith and DJ Humphries’ futures are up in the air.

    Kansas City’s defence also has some key players who are out of contract.

    They include linebacker Nick Bolton as well as safety Justin Reid.

    Five players on the defensive line are also out of contract – Charles Omenihu, Tershawn Wharton, Mike Pennel, Josh Uche and DL Derrick Nnadi.
